Adeyeye Ogunwusi, the Ooni of Ife, has announced the arrival of twin princes with his wife, Olori Mariam Ajibola, to the Royal House of Oduduwa.
The monarch disclosed the development in a statement shared on his official Facebook page on Friday, expressing gratitude to God for the safe delivery of the babies.
In the message, the traditional ruler congratulated the entire House of Oduduwa and celebrated the birth of the twins, noting that both mother and children were in good health.
“To God be all the glory and adoration for His wondrous works and abundant blessings once again,” the statement partly read.
The monarch also described the birth of the princes as a joyful moment for the royal family and appreciated the support and goodwill of well-wishers.
Olori Mariam Ajibola is among the wives married by the Ooni following the end of his marriage to Olori Naomi.
The Ooni had previously explained that his decision to marry multiple wives was influenced by the traditional heritage and customs associated with the throne of Ile-Ife.
